Every year in July ELNA has a picnic the third Tuesday, in lieu of the monthly meeting.  Before the picnic people help with yard work in Echo Lake Park.  Then the visiting and munching begin!  Here are some photographs of previous years.
 

 

In 2005, neighbors worked on the beach at Echo Lake Park prior to the annual picnic. 

Volunteers here are Fred Woodard, Barbara Guthrie, Gidget Terpstra, and Dick Deal.
